Three things that would make LiF:YO perfect

Post by Bond290 » 22 Sep 2014, 02:11

1.Ragdoll and the removal of the grave stone-Adds immersion and makes the game more interesting instead of every death and kill being the same generic thing.

2.Fully developed combat that is on par with M&B with primitive weapons doing more damage as they are still knives,axes,sickles, ETC

3.Better server stability-I know it is early access but I see unofficial servers with better stability than official ones. Half the time I cant even play because my main server is down.
